1. 版本背景:从源码分享到动态黑客视觉
黑客游戏攻略的起源可追溯至2010年代初期,CSDN等开发者社区开始出现基于Canvas和JavaScript的黑客主题开源项目。2021年数据显示,GitHub平台相关仓库数量突破2.3万个,其中《Hacknet》的移植版下载量达到87万次。这类游戏通过模拟真实网络环境(如2023年某项目复刻了Cisco路由器操作系统界面)构建沉浸式体验,其动态背景多采用矩阵式字符雨特效,利用WebGL技术可实现每秒渲染3000+绿色字符的动态效果。
2. 核心技巧:从代码复用到漏洞挖掘
2.1 建立可复用代码库
在《Hacker Company》等黑客游戏中,代码复用率直接影响通关效率。建议建立包含端口扫描、密码爆破、日志清理三大基础模块的代码库。例如:编写通用型SSH爆破脚本,通过参数化设计可适应不同游戏场景,使破解时间缩短40%。
2.2 漏洞链式利用策略
某模拟APT攻击的游戏数据显示,87%的高分玩家采用"信息泄露→权限提升→横向移动"的三段式攻击链。典型案例是通过游戏内置搜索引擎发现管理员邮箱,结合社工库破解弱口令(统计显示游戏内弱密码使用率达63%),最终获取数据库权限。
2.3 反追踪机制突破
针对游戏内入侵检测系统(IDS),可通过TCP报文分割(如将payload分割为5-7个MTU单元)绕过检测。某CTF式游戏实验表明,这种方法使攻击流量识别率从92%降至31%。
3. 实战案例:从虚拟入侵到防御演练
3.1 企业内网渗透模拟
在《CyberSec Simulator 2024》中,玩家需在30分钟内完成从钓鱼攻击到数据窃取的完整流程。关键步骤包括:
1. 制作含恶意宏的"游戏加速器"文档(点击率42%)
2. 利用CVE-2023-1234漏洞获取初始权限
3. 通过SMB协议漏洞(游戏内复现永恒之蓝)横向移动
4. 使用AES-256加密隧道回传数据
3.2 防御体系构建竞赛
某多人对抗游戏记录显示,顶级防守方会部署:
4. 进阶研究:从协议解析到AI对抗
4.1 网络协议逆向工程
通过Wireshark捕获《Hack the Web》的游戏协议,发现其采用自定义加密的WebSocket协议。经分析,加密算法为XOR+Base64变种,密钥每60秒轮换。开发对应解密工具后,游戏内指令响应速度提升22%。
4.2 机器学习对抗系统
某AI防御型游戏数据显示,使用LSTM模型生成的攻击流量,可绕过传统规则引擎检测(误判率91%)。但引入GNN图神经网络后,异常行为识别准确率提升至89%。
5. 互动问答:从入门到精通的常见问题
5.1 新手推荐游戏清单
| 游戏名称 | 类型 | 难度 | 特色 |
| Hackmud | MMORPG | ★★★ | 真实JavaScript编程 |
| CyberThreat | CTF式 | ★★☆ | 包含200+漏洞场景 |
| Neo's World | 剧情向 | ★☆☆ | 电影级视觉体验 |
5.2 技能提升路径建议
通过系统研习黑客游戏攻略,玩家不仅能提升虚拟世界中的技术实力,更能培养真实的网络安全防护意识。建议结合OWASP Top 10漏洞库进行针对性训练,定期参与HackTheBox等实战平台演练,将游戏经验转化为专业能力。